CategoryArchaic Word / Spiritual Warning Term
Modern Equivalentextinguish; suppress; put out.
KJV Word TypeVerb
DefinitionTo put out, extinguish, or suppress. In the KJV, it may describe putting out fire or resisting the work and influence of the Spirit.
Key Verses"Quench not the Spirit." (1 Thessalonians 5:19); "Above all, taking the shield of faith, wherewith ye shall be able to quench all the fiery darts of the wicked." (Ephesians 6:16)
KJV Usage NoteCan be literal, as in extinguishing fire, or figurative, as in resisting spiritual influence or fiery attacks.
Common MisunderstandingIt does not only mean to satisfy thirst; in KJV usage it often means to extinguish or suppress.
EtymologyFrom Old English cwencan, meaning to extinguish.
